Summary/Abstract: The article is divided into two parts, the first of which briefly presents the history of the production of electric cars. Contrary to expectations, it turns out that electric cars have been produced before conventional cars. The second part presents the main problems and challenges facing the production and mass distribution of electric vehicles. The main theoretical problem is the extent to which electric cars pollute the environment compared to conventional cars. In an attempt to find an answer to this question, environmental pollution at different stages of the electric car’s life is considered. The main conclusion is that electric cars pollute the environment much less than conventional cars, but the exact percentage is impossible to be given.
